Essential Maintenance Tips for Your Vehicle

Taking care of your vehicle by following essential maintenance tips is crucial to ensure its longevity and performance. As the winter season approaches, it becomes even more important to prepare your car for the cold weather and potential hazards that come with it.

One key aspect of winter preparation is checking your tires for proper tread depth and inflation. This will help improve traction on slippery roads and prevent accidents. Additionally, make sure to top up your windshield washer fluid with a solution that can withstand freezing temperatures.

Troubleshooting common car problems, such as engine misfires or battery issues, should also be part of your regular maintenance routine. By staying proactive and addressing potential issues early on, you can avoid costly repairs and ensure a smooth driving experience throughout the winter months.

Navigating Insurance and Registration

When it comes to navigating insurance and registration, you’ll need to ensure that your coverage is up-to-date and your vehicle is properly registered with the appropriate authorities. Understanding insurance policies and finding the right coverage can be a daunting task, but it’s essential for protecting yourself and your vehicle in case of accidents or damages.

Here are some key points to consider:

  • Research different insurance providers and compare their coverage options.
  • Understand the terms and conditions of each policy, including deductibles, limits, and exclusions.
  • Consider additional coverage options like comprehensive or collision insurance based on your needs.
  • Regularly review your policy to make sure it still meets your requirements.

Renewing registration and handling registration requirements is also crucial. Check with your local DMV for specific guidelines on how to renew your vehicle’s registration. Keep in mind any necessary documentation such as proof of insurance or emissions test results.

By understanding these aspects of insurance and registration, you will have better control over managing this important aspect of car ownership.

Budgeting for Car Ownership

To effectively manage your finances, it’s important to create a budget that accounts for all the expenses associated with having a vehicle. Financial considerations play a crucial role in determining the true cost of car ownership. It’s not just about buying the car; there are long-term costs to consider as well.

Let’s take a closer look at a comprehensive breakdown of the financial aspects involved in owning a car:

Expense Category Average Monthly Cost ($) Annual Cost ($)
Car Loan Payments $300 $3,600
Fuel $150 $1,800
Maintenance $100 $1,200

This simple table gives you an idea of some common expenses you can expect when budgeting for your car. However, remember that these costs will vary depending on factors such as mileage and insurance rates.

A long-term cost analysis is essential to understand how much you’ll be spending over time. Consider factors like depreciation, insurance premiums, and unexpected repairs when estimating your total expenditure.

Exploring Alternative Transportation Options

Exploring alternative transportation options can be a cost-effective and environmentally friendly way to commute. Here are some options to consider:

  • Public transportation: Utilizing buses, trains, or trams can save you money on fuel and parking fees while reducing your carbon footprint. Many cities have extensive public transportation networks that provide convenient routes and schedules.
  • Car sharing services: These services allow you to rent a car for short periods, eliminating the need for owning one. It’s a flexible option that gives you access to a vehicle whenever needed without the long-term financial commitment.
  • Cycling or walking: Depending on your proximity to work or other destinations, cycling or walking can be an excellent choice. Not only will it save you money, but it also promotes physical fitness.
  • Telecommuting: With advancements in technology, many jobs now offer remote work opportunities. Working from home eliminates commuting altogether, saving time and money while reducing traffic congestion.
